anti-search

MCP server for web search and URL reading via CLIProxyAPI Antigravity backend.

Features

  • web_search - Google Search via Gemini's googleSearch tool

  • read_url - Read and summarize content from any URL (including Reddit, news sites, etc.)

  • grounded_search - Combined search + URL context for comprehensive research

Installation

# Via npx (recommended)
npx anti-search

# Or via bunx
bunx anti-search

# Or install globally
npm install -g anti-search

Configuration

Set environment variables:

# CLIProxyAPI endpoint (default: http://localhost:8317)
ANTI_BASE_URL=http://localhost:8317

# API key for CLIProxyAPI (default: dummy)
ANTI_API_KEY=dummy

# Model to use (default: gemini-2.5-flash)
ANTI_MODEL=gemini-2.5-flash

Usage with Claude Code

Add to your MCP configuration (~/.claude.json or lazy-mcp config):

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"anti-search": {
      "command": "npx",
      "args": ["anti-search"],
      "env": {
        "ANTI_BASE_URL": "http://localhost:8317",
        "ANTI_API_KEY": "dummy"
      }
    }
  }
}

How It Works

This MCP server connects to CLIProxyAPI which provides access to Gemini's:

  • googleSearch - Server-side Google Search integration

  • urlContext - Server-side URL content retrieval

Both features are part of Google's Gemini API grounding capabilities.
